Georadar researches of structural features and water cutting of overburden rocks for coal open-cast mining

Article preview

The results of georadar researches of overburden rocks in the coal deposits for identify the areas of the water cutting and disturbance have been presented. The contouring of zone of the water cutting of overburden rocks on Kangalassky coal deposits has been done. Based on drilling data, the GPR method has been identified and localized hading coal seam of Neryungrinskiy coalfield.

Application of GPR-technologies for the development of diamond fields permafrost

Article preview

In recent years, the complex of geophysical methods used in solving a wide range of tasks associated with the study of the upper part of the geological section, are increasingly attracted to the method of GPR. The advantages of GPR method are high efficiency and resolution, both in terms of, and in the sequence, the ability to work under any conditions. This paper is presented a methodical working out for perfection GPR technology to study the geological structure of the inhomogeneities  of the array of frozen rocks. Application of the developed technology allows to map the spatial distribution of permafrost and placer deposits is possible to optimize the amount of geological sampling and technology of deposits by selective extraction of the productive sands.
